The Redmi Note series has reached a major milestone, with global cumulative sales crossing 500 million units after 12 years in the market. Alongside the announcement, Redmi has confirmed that the Note 17 series will debut later this month, hinting at upgrades across display, battery, durability and the overall user experience.

Redmi describes the Note lineup as its long-running mid-range smartphone series and says the upcoming Note 17 family will continue its focus on delivering better quality, improved displays, longer battery life and enhanced everyday usability.

One notable change this year is the branding. Instead of introducing a Note 16 lineup, the company appears to have aligned the naming with Xiaomi’s flagship number series by jumping directly to Note 17.

The company has not shared official hardware specifications yet, but leaks suggest the series could include at least three models, which are named as Note 17, Note 17 Pro, and Note 17 Pro Max by the rumor mill.

Redmi Note 17 series specifications: What to expect?

As per a recent report, the standard Redmi Note 17 is tipped to feature a 6.83-inch flat OLED display with 1.5K resolution, the Snapdragon 6s Gen 4 chipset, 67W fast charging, a 50-megapixel main camera, and an optical in-display fingerprint scanner.

The Redmi Note 17 Pro is expected to offer a 1.5K flat display, a Snapdragon 6 Gen 5 processor, a 9,000mAh battery, a 50-megapixel primary camera, dual speakers and full water resistance. Meanwhile, the Redmi Note 17 Pro Max is rumoured to feature a 1.5K flat display, MediaTek Dimensity 7500 chip, a 10,100mAh battery, a 200-megapixel main camera, dual speakers, and a fully water-resistant design.
